On 27 July 2022, just fifteen months after the Car Thing's initial limited launch and five months after its public launch, Spotify announced that they would end production of the Car Thing and lowered its price to $ 49.99. Spotify cited
273:. The Car Thing's release was expanded on 14 October, being made available to Premium members on the waitlist at a price of $ 79.99. On 22 February, its price was raised to $ 89.99, and it became available to all Premium members. 293:
On 23 May 2024, Spotify announced its decision to end support for the Car Thing by the end of the year, informing users that their devices would no longer be functional after 9 December. This led to the filing of a

accusing Spotify of "prematurely render the Car Thing obsolete." Following the lawsuit, Spotify began to offer refunds to customers who purchased the Car Thing directly from Spotify's website.
